  • Title

    Multi-temporal VHR coverage of riparian forest habitats — Can we perform better segmentation?

  • Abstract
    Riparian forest habitats are biodiversity hotspots providing crucial ecological services, where Earth observation information can be used to analyze prevailing habitats, assess their quality and conservation status, as well as the change dynamics over time. Here we present advancing investigations in the Salzach river floodplain (`Salzachauen´) at the Austrian/German border, using multiannual/multiseasonal VHR data coverage. Object-based image analysis is applied to delineate forest habitats on different hierarchical levels. To enhance the stability of the basic segmentation levels, the usage of multitemporal WorldView-2 data is investigated. Based on five panchromatic bands, we created (1) temporal stable and textural homogeneous core segments and (2) edge segments caused by sensor driven data shifts and other effects.
